摘要
提出一种基于故障数据和状态监测数据的风力发电机齿轮箱轴承的新型检修策略。分析了比例失效模型中各参数的意义。利用最小维修成本法确定最优维修决策阈值,绘制最优维修阈值曲线,进而制定出最优维修策略。通过某型风力发电机齿轮箱轴承的实例分析,证明了此方法在风力发电机齿轮箱轴承维修决策中的使用价值。
A new maintenance strategy based on fault data and condition monitoring data was proposed for wind-power generator gearbox bearings.The significances of the proportional hazards model parameters were analyzed,and the parameter estimation algorithm was stated.The minimal maintenance cost method was used to determine the optimal maintenance decision threshold,plot the optimal maintenance of the threshold curve,and then work out the best maintenance strategy.At last,a certain type of wind turbine gearbox bearing case was analyzed,the result proves that this method is valuable in wind-power generator gearbox bearing maintenance.
